Coffee Pot, 1900

  • Gorham Manufacturing Co., American, established 1831

Silver, martele, set with opals, sapphires, amethysts, citrines and garnets

  • Overall: 12 1/2 × 6 3/4 × 5 1/4 inches (31.8 × 17.1 × 13.3 cm)

Founders Society Purchase, Eleanor and Edsel Ford Exhibition and Acquisition Fund

1989.44

Marks, on bottom of pot: a lion, an eagle over an anchor, G | 950-1000 Fine | [in oval cartouche] 3012 | 2 pints

Inscribed, on bulbous midsection, monogram: E.FE.

1989-present, purchase by the Detroit Institute of Arts (Detroit, Michigan, USA)

Gorham Manufacturing Co., Coffee Pot, 1900, silver, martele, set with opals, sapphires, amethysts, citrines and garnets. Detroit Institute of Arts, Founders Society Purchase, Eleanor and Edsel Ford Exhibition and Acquisition Fund, 1989.44.
